Preset Swap

q Select the list and the preset number that contains the channel to be interchanged

(see “Preset station calling” above).

w Select the list and hold down the preset number that contains the targeted channel for

more than 2 seconds.

The preset channel selected in the step

q is

interchanged with the targeted preset chan-
nel selected in the step

w (Preset Swap).
